Courtney Force is a drag racer that is currently joining the NHRA. She was born on June 20, 1988. A graduate of Cal State Fullerton, she majored Communications. It was in 2005 when she was able to have her NHRA competition drivers license. She then earned her Alcohol-Fuel license in the year 2008. Throughout her career and involvement in Top Alcohol Dragster, Brandsource was the one who sponsored her. On January 10, 2012, Traxxas became her sponsor for the rookie TF/FC season. Meanwhile when she debuted at the 52nd annual O’Reilly Auto Parts NHRA Winternationals, she eventually qualified 12th with the 4.199 ET at 307.44 mph. Presently, she is driving the Traxxas Ford Mustang Funny Car for John Force Racing.
When Courtney was asked by Women Fitness about her typical workout routine, she said, “I do a lot of strength training in the gym and cardio. It’s important to build your upper body strength when handling one of these 10,000 horsepower race cars. In these cars anything can happen when you’re reaching speeds over 300mph so you need to be mentally and physically prepared for anything. After working with a trainer I’ve learned so many great moves and workouts that I have added to my routine and taken on the road with me.”
Regarding her diet, she shared, “I eat small meals throughout the day to keep my energy level up. I am always relying on protein and do my best to cut out the carbs especially over a race weekend. When I need a snack I always grab fruit or almonds to hold me over.”
